    Closing non–closing elements
    XHTML requires you to close non–closing (“empty”) elements including form tags, image tags, horizontal rule tags and break tags. Closing these pesky elements can be one of the most time–consuming tasks in transitioning to XHTML. But you can modify Dreamweaver to do the work for you:
    CLOSING THE LINEBREAK.HTM
    Let’s start with the simple line break; we’ll change <br> to <br />.
    First, find the file called LineBreak.htm in Configuration\Objects\Characters.
    Create a backup of LineBreak.htm.
    Open LineBreak.htm.
    Edit line 17 so that <br> becomes <br />.
    Save and close the file.
    Open a new HTML document in Dreamweaver and insert a line break.
    View Source to be sure it worked.

  • Help! Can't paste into code view or property inspector

    I'm experiencing a weird and extremely annoying bug in Dreamweaver CS6 -- I can't paste text from outside apps into DW's code view or into the property inspector (such as URLs).
    Pasting doesn't work no matter the method: Ctrl + V, right-clicking or using the Edit menu. Pasting works normally in every other program. If I copy within Dreawmweaver, pasting works fine.
    Does anyone have a solution for this? I'm running Win 8 and DW 12.1 through Creative Cloud. Searching the forums, I see others have reported the same issue. Some have been able to fix it by deleting the configuration file; that didn't fix the issue for me. I'd like to try reinstalling DW, but the Adobe Application Manager doesn't seem to allow that.
    I began noticing this bug about two weeks ago. That might have been about the same time I updated to 12.1. Can anyone help?
    Thanks,
    Cory K.

    Adding to my last post, I used a clipboard format inspector called nclip (http://code.google.com/p/nclip/) to see if I could find a pattern between "what works" and "what doesn't".
    There are two cases where I'm seeing paste-into-Dreamweaver CS6 fail:
    Paste into Code View fails, but Paste into Design View works!
    Paste into either Code View or Design View fails
    I went through the list of programs that worked and didn't worked, using nclip to show what clipboard formats were being saved from each working and non-working source. It appears that DreamWeaver CS6 as of January 9, 2013 doesn't accept the most basic text clipboard formats:
    CF_UNICODETEXT
    CF_TEXT
    CF-OEMTEXT
    CF_LOCALE
    If these are the only clipboard formats used by an app (for example, Window's venerable Notepad.exe), Dreamweaver doesn't appear to handle them. Most programmer-style text editors output just these formats, because they are presumed to be understood any application that handles text. These fail for both pasting into codeview and design view.
    Interestingly, Chrome browser fails the code view test, but it does work in design view! It outputs the four clipboard types above, plus one more:
    Custom Format: HTML Format
    Hypothesis 1: Any application that puts HTML Format on the clipboard will paste into design view, but not necessarily code view.
    Next, Visual Studio 2010 and Sticky Notes, which doesn't include HTML Format as a clip type, works for both code view and design view. They both output this type in addition to the basics:
    Custom Format: Rich Text Format
    Two programs that output Rich Text Format without HTML Format are Sticky Notes and WordPad. These both work with Code View and Design View. From these limited tests on my system, it appears that for Dreamweaver to accept a text paste from an outside program into Code View, that program must output Rich Text Format to the clipboard. Otherwise, it fails. Dreamweaver will accept HTML Format, but only in Design View. Firefox is an exception in that it don't export Rich Text Format, but still works with Code View. It might use OLE, though (Chrome doesn't seem to use OLE, and it breaks in code view).
    Hypothesis 2: Any application that puts Rich Text Format on the clipboard will paste into design view AND code view.
    If Dreamweaver is really ignoring the basic text clipboard formats, and it's not just my system configuration, then this is a bug. Probably something that got overlooked in testing.
    To reproduce on Dreamweaver 12.1 build 5966:
    Try copy/pasting text from Notepad.exe into Dreamweaver Code View (DWCV). This fails for me.
    Try copy/pasting text from WordPad.exe into DWCV. This works!
    Try copy/pasting text from Internet Explorer 9 or Firefox into DWCV. This works!
    Try copy/pasting text from Chrome. This fails to paste into Code View, but does paste into Design View
    The Code View workaround:
    Use Firefox or Internet Explorer for your browser if you're copy/pasting source code.
    If you're working from another text editor, try copy/pasting into intermediate programs Sticky Notes or WordPad, then copy/paste from there into Dreamweaver.
    So that is my experience on Windows 7 64-bit. Anyone else experiencing the same thing?

  • 'Save as' file shows blank code view until reopened

    Odd behaviour that I have noticed just recently (say last week - so could be after the XMP updates to CS5). I have a large number of PHP pages within a development site, they reference headers and footers etc... If I carry out a 'Save as' procedure, the orginal file stays open, and a new tab opens to its right with the filename entered during the 'Save as' operation. But instead of showinng the code in the Code View, it appears blank. Selecting Split or Design view also presents a blank pane. Note that Live Code and Live View were not activated during the above. Interestingly, if I do switch Live View on, though the Code View remains blank, the Design View renders as one would expect. If I switch Live Code, both Code View and Design View show code and rendered designs. In both the latter cases, if I switch off Live Code/View, when it goes back to ordinary Code View - once again nothing is visible in its pane.  However, if I close 'saved as' file's tab, and then navigate to and open it, the Code View is displaying the code. So the code was there, when initially created in the 'Save as' operation, but was being shown/displayed in the Code View pane.
    I have DW CS5 build 4916, and don't recall this being a problem when I initially updated to CS5. My OS is Mac 10.6.4. The pages concerned have not been newly created and form part of a project that has been in progress from early last year and so started in the CS4 of Dreamweaver.
